Habits And Behaviors Of Common Rats

Here in Texas, there are a few different types of rats, but the most common rats in Fulshear are the roof rat and the Norway rat. The most notable difference in their behavior is the locations they prefer. Norway rats are ground dwellers; roof rats prefer higher areas.

Most types of rats create foraging paths and feeding sites within their territory, and the dominant rats within the community get priority access to food and water sources along the way. Rats are challenging critters to bait because they tend to be wary of new objects and unfamiliar food sources in their territory. This behavior, known as neophobia, can be overcome with knowledge and patience.

Rats have intricate social structures and communication styles that greatly impact their day-to-day lives. They communicate with each other using scent markings, sounds, and body language to share information about food, danger, and mating. Grasping these interactions and social relationships can offer useful insights for successful rat control. Focusing on the dominant rats in a colony can disrupt their social order, making it more difficult for the group to flourish and reproduce.

How Rats Spread Diseases And Damage Property

For many people, disease and damage from rats are the first concerns that leap into their minds when they suspect they have a rat problem. Rats have adapted remarkably well to urban and suburban environments in Texas, making rat infestations and their dangers more common than ever.

Diseases like hantavirus, salmonellosis, and leptospirosis can all be transmitted from rats to humans through their waste. If the roof rat or Norway rat droppings and urine are infected, touching it, eating food that is contaminated by it, or even just breathing it in, can transmit these diseases. 

Damage caused by rats can take many forms. Roof rats in the attic can result in structural, electrical, and insulation damage. Norway rats can cause structural damage to the foundation of the house. Rat infestations can also affect landscaping and gardens through burrowing, as well as gnawing on plants.

How To Identify Factors And Reasons For A Rat Infestation

Identifying factors and reasons for a rat infestation can be fascinating, as it involves understanding the unique biology, habits, and preferences of rats. If you examine various aspects of their behavior and the conditions that attract them you can pinpoint the cause of the infestation, making it easier to come up with a plan for rat control and prevention.

  • Food: Readily available food sources like pet food, garbage, birdseed, and produce can attract rats to your home.
  • Shelter: Rats love a warm, dry safe place to nest and reproduce. Cluttered and overgrown spaces can provide them with cover and protection.
  • Access points: As small creatures with adept climbing skills, rats can exploit even the smallest openings and gaps in walls, around pipes, and in vents to gain access to your home.
  • Environmental factors: Sometimes environmental conditions like construction or natural disasters can force rats to abandon their old territory and find new lodgings nearby.
  • Rat population dynamics: The high reproductive rate rats possess and the resulting overcrowding can also lead them to seek out new territories.

Finding out what’s causing the rat infestation allows you to better set up ways to prevent or control it, keeping your home and family safe.
